The Executive Development Programme in Media Ownership Negotiations is a certificate course designed to empower media professionals with the necessary skills to navigate complex ownership negotiations. In today's rapidly evolving media landscape, this course is of paramount importance as it equips learners with the ability to understand the nuances of ownership negotiations, enabling them to make informed decisions and secure favorable deals.

This programme is in high demand across the media industry, where the ability to negotiate ownership agreements effectively can significantly impact a company's bottom line. By enrolling in this course, learners will gain essential skills in negotiation strategies, legal frameworks, financial analysis, and deal structuring, all of which are crucial for career advancement in the media sector. By the end of this programme, learners will have honed their skills in media ownership negotiations and will be able to approach such situations with confidence and authority. This course is an excellent opportunity for media professionals looking to take their careers to the next level and make a lasting impact in their organisations.
